We were proud to be included in The Clacton Creatives Christmas Window Art Trail.
![](https://clactonlabour.org.uk/wp-content/uploads/2024/05/LABOUR_WINDOW_231220_Martin-Suker_5DS_3960_1_MR-1024x683.jpg)
The Artwork, that depicts ‘Santa’; the Clacton pier; and the seafront, was created by local artist Bradley Quinn. Who ‘unveiled’ the work with a ‘ grand switch on’ on Wednesday 20th December, marking day 9 of the 12 days of the Christmas event. will be lit from dusk to midnight every day until the new year for the residents to enjoy and complete the trail.
